I have never used rtpengine_manage, but regarding two sets, in request
route before rtpengine_offer I do:

            set_rtpengine_set("$avp(mediaproxy_caller_setid)",
                "$avp(mediaproxy_callee_setid)");

and in reply route before rtpengine_answer I do the same, i.e., the sets
are in the same order.

Of course the script also needs to take care of the situation when
request has no sdp and in-dialog requests.
